java.lang.NumberFormatException 错误及解决办法
1. package com.geelou.test;
2.
3. public class ErrTest {
4. public static void main(String[] args) {
5. String numString = "1 ";
6. System.out.println(Integer.parseInt(numString));
7. }
8. }
错误提示信息如下:
Exception in thread "main" java.lang.NumberFormatException: For input string: "1 "
at java.lang.NumberFormatException.forInputString(NumberFormatException.java:48)
at java.lang.Integer.parseInt(Integer.java:458)
at java.lang.Integer.parseInt(Integer.java:499)
at com.geelou.test.ErrTest.main(ErrTest.java:6)
错误关键字 java.lang.NumberFormatException 这句话明确告诉了我们是数字格式异常,接着后面有 For input string: "1 " 提示,这就告诉我们你当前想把 "1 " 转换成数字类型时出错了,这样就很确切了。
具体是哪个类的哪个方法的哪一行的错误了,看下面错误堆栈,找自己写的第一个类com.geelou.test.ErrTest.main(ErrTest.java:6) 原来是 com.geelou.test.ErrTest 类的main方法里的第6行出错了。
这样就定位到了System.out.println(Integer.parseInt(numString));具体是 Integer.parseInt(numString) 时出的错,知道了错误地方就可以相应的解决了
解决办法很简单,改成 Integer.parseInt(numString.trim()) 就可以啦
java.lang.NumberFormatException 错误及解决办法相关推荐
- Eclipse 报 “Exception in thread main java.lang.OutOfMemoryError: Java heap space ”错误的解决办法
Eclipse 报 "Exception in thread "main" java.lang.OutOfMemoryError: Java heap space &qu ...
- Eclipse 报 “Exception in thread main java.lang.OutOfMemoryError: Java heap space ”错误的解决办法...
Eclipse 报 "Exception in thread "main" java.lang.OutOfMemoryError: Java heap space &qu ...
- java.lang.OutOfMemoryError: Java heap space 错误及解决办法
java.lang.OutOfMemoryError: Java heap space =================================================== 使用Ja ...
- Java运行出现except,运行Struts项目时出现java.lang.reflect.InvocationTargetException异常解决办法...
严重: Exception starting filter struts2 java.lang.reflect.InvocationTargetException - Class: com.opens ...
- 真机测试报错ERROR/AndroidRuntime: java.lang.RuntimeException: setParameters failed解决办法
这个错误是和调用相机摄像头相关的. 产生这个错误的原因主要在于代码控制分辨率的显示和真机测试分辨率不一样. 一:解决办法 WindowManager wm = (WindowManager) getS ...
- Exception in thread main java.lang.UnsupportedClassVersionError的另类解决办法
最近在Linux虚拟机上跑在windows平台上的eclipes打出来的jar包时报出Exception in thread "main" java.lang.Unsupporte ...
- java.lang.IllegalArgumentException: Unknown entity解决办法
1.问题描述:在老的运行环境会出现,在新的电脑上重新部署就不会出现 2. 出现这个问题的原因有很多种,具体可百度查看,如果其他的解决办法都不行再试试这个 第一步:清空IDEA的缓存 第二步:删除当前用 ...
- java.lang.NumberFormatException: null的解决方法
1 首先附上我的代码: Integer reviewid=Integer.valueOf(request.getParameter("reviewid"));System.out ...
- android地图开发出现java.lang.NoClassDefFoundError: MyPositionActivity......异常解决办法
1.创建时项目的target选择google apis,项目创建完成后也可以通过属性-Android-target修改. 2.AndroidManifest.xml文件的application节点添加 ...
最新文章
- 关于 AIOps 的过去与未来,微软亚洲研究院给我们讲了这些故事
- Intent Android 详解
- javamail发送邮件的简单实例[转]
- 深入基础(一)模块化
- 想转行人工智能?哈佛博士后有话说!
- Excel与DataGridView的操作示例
- GEOTOOLS-几何学
- kubernetes apiserver认证 1
- Golang的工程管理
- 采用Minitab进行logistic回归分析
- 解决Linux系统下U盘只读文件系统问题
- uniapp 标签技能多选 最多选三个
- ESP8266-NodeMCU驱动TFT-SPI彩屏(驱动芯片ILI9341)- 第一个例程【1】
- pycharm调试技巧:添加数字书签bookmark
- android 4.4 flac,如何在Android中将音频原始转换为FLAC
- svn + 百度云同步盘
- Informatica基础系列(一)——Helloworld
- QT以文本流形式读写文件操作
- Vue2改Vue3简单操作
- 这是我见过最好的博客系统!附源码(前端、后台、APP、小程序都有)
热门文章
- openlayers入门开发系列之地图属性查询篇
- 基于Vue.js的后台管理系统组件开发
- Java HashSet源码解析
- 在Eclipse上通过插件获取github上的spring源码
- gen already exists but is not a source folder
- JSP九大内置对象...
- roncoo-pay 开源支付系统全新架构升级
- 以新ICT构建全联接的电力物联网,迈入能源智能时代
- [CareerCup] 14.4 Templates Java模板
- IIS报错,App_global.asax.×××.dll拒绝访问